KOCHI: Thrissur’s A.B. Bhagesh (56 kg) and Ernakulam’s E.C. Rajan (60 kg) won golds in the Kerala State senior inter-club powerlifting championship at the Municipal Community Hall, Thrikakkara, on Friday. In the junior State championship, Thrissur’s V.V. Vaisak (52 kg), Idukki’s Nikhil Suresh (56 kg) and P.S. Subeesh (60 kg) emerged champions. Dominic Presentation, MLA, inaugurated the three-day event. Big win for St. Mary’sSt. Mary’s HSS, Pattom defeated Kendriya Vidyalaya, Pattom by seven wickets and won the title in the Thiruvananthapuram district inter-school cricket tournament at the Medical College ground on Friday. Shanu S. Kumar was the architect of St. Mary’s win with an unbeaten 71 as his side successfully chased a victory target of 154 with more than nine overs to spare. Earlier, Kendriya Vidyala was restricted to 153 for nine in 30 overs. The scores: Kendriya Vidyalaya 153 for nine in 30 overs (Nitheesh 65, Danny three for 18) lost to St. Mary’s HSS 154 for three in 20.2 overs (Shanu S. Kumar 71 n.o., Aravind 32). Tvm posts winThiruvananthapuram defeated Alappuzha by nine wickets in the South Zone under-14 inter-district cricket tournament at the Mar Thoma College ground, Thiruvalla on Friday. Arjun Narayanan struck a century (119) as Thiruvananthapuram, overnight 180 for five, extended its lead to 102 runs. Alappuzha in the second innings was dismissed for 179 leaving Thiruvananthapuram a target of 78. Thiruvananthapuram reached the target in 16 overs for the loss for one wicket and secured five points for the win. The Kollam-Kottayam match at the Municipal stadium, Pathanamthitta could not be completed due to non-availability of the ground. The match has been shifted to Mar Thoma College ground and will resume on Saturday. The scores: Alappuzha 175 & 179 (Anooj 77, Ashwin four for 34) lost to Thiruvananthapuram 277 in 61 overs (Arjun Narayanan 119, Jithesh 50, Ajilal five for 58) & 78 for one in 15.5 overs (Arjun Narayanan 47 n.o.). St. Joseph’s triumphsSt. Joseph’s HSS, Pulicunnu won the 3rd Good Shepherd all-Kerala inter-school basketball for boys held at the Good Shepherd Public School court, Thenganna, Changanassery here on Friday. In a nail-biting final, St. Joseph’s scraped past St. Ephrem’s, Mannanam 76-74. Dojo Antony (19) top-scored for the winner while M. Mahesh (26) did the bulk of the scoring for the loser. Indian captain and Asian all-star player Geethu Anna Jose gave away the prizes. The result: St. Joseph’s HSS, Pulicunnu 76 (Dojo Antony 19, Jose Kuriakose 18) bt St. Ephrem’s HSS Mannanam 74 (M. Mahesh 26, Tony K. Mathew 22). Varuna Vidyalaya lifts team titleThe host Bhavan’s Varuna Vidyalaya, with 96.5 points, won the team title in the fifth Varuna all-Kerala schools chess tournament at Thrikakkara on Wednesday. Bhavan’s Adarsha Vidyalaya, Kakkanad, finished runner-up with 90 points while Amritha Vidyalay (Edapally, 79) was third. Varuna Vidyalaya’s Vishnu Gopakumar, with nine points, won the individual title in the high school section while Chavayur Bhavan’s Athul Krishna (UP section, 9 points) and Paulose Paul (Rajagiri School, Kalamassery, LP section, 8 points) won the top prizes in the other categories. Competitions will be held in 10 weight categories in both sections – 42kg, 46kg, 50kg, 54kg, 58kg, 63kg, 69kg, 76kg, 85kg and 100kg in boy’s section and in 38kg, 40kg, 43kg, 46kg, 49kg, 52kg, 56kg, 60kg, 65kg and 70kg in girl’s section respectively. The competitions in boy’s section will be held in Greco Roman and freestyle events while in the girls it will be held only in freestyle category. The meet will be used as a selection trials for selecting the State team for the National sub-junior championships, said V.N. Prasood, secretary Kerala State Wrestling Association, at a press release here on Friday. Those born on or after January 1, 1993 are eligible to take part in the meet. The participants should bring an attested copy of their age certificate and a photo at the time of registration.
